Decoding Harmonica Charts
For newcomers, blues harp tabs can seem complex at first. These aren't standard notation; instead, they offer a streamlined way to play melodies. Typically, you'll see numbers representing holes on your harp. A "+" sign indicates a blow note, while a "-" signifies a suck note. The numbers correspond to the specific position number you should be playing. For instance, "-4" would mean you’re inhaling on the fourth hole. Complex tabs might also include dots to indicate bends, which modify the sound of the note.
